在一个社会和文化多样化的人口口腔健康素养,知识和感知:一个混合方法研究研究
Shalinie King1, Ayesha Thaliph2, Liliana Laranjo2
1Westmead Applied Research Centre and the Sydney Dental School, Faculty of Medicine and Health, The University of Sydney, Sydney, Australia. shalinie.king@sydney.edu.au.
BMC public health
|July 28, 2023
概括
低口腔健康素养 (OHL) 与口腔健康不良结果有关. 财政障碍和受教育限制对澳大利亚成年人中的OHL产生了重大影响,突出了改善信息获取的必要性.
科学领域:
- 公共卫生 公共卫生
- 牙健康 牙健康
- 卫生识字 卫生识字
背景情况:
- 缺乏口腔健康知识是健康结果差异的可疑原因之一.
- 这项研究考察了公共牙科诊所多元化的澳大利亚成年人群的口腔健康素养 (OHL).
研究的目的:
- 调查澳大利亚成年人社会和文化多样化的口腔健康素养 (OHL).
- 确定导致口腔健康结果差异的因素.
主要方法:
- 采用了一种混合方法的方法.
- 用牙科健康素养量表 (HeLD-14) 评估口腔健康素养.
- 半结构面试探讨知识,感知和态度,以主题分析.
主要成果:
- 48名参与者中有56%的OHL水平低至中;21名受访者中有45%的OHL水平低至中.
- 关键主题包括口腔健康的优先级较低,对原因/后果的知识有限,以及财务障碍.
- 金融约束被确定为低OHL的主要贡献者.
结论:
- 改善获得口腔健康信息的机会对于减少差距至关重要.
- 专注于口腔健康不良的一般健康影响和明确的预防/治疗信息.
- 赋予个人管理口腔健康的权力是必不可少的.

Health Literacy
4.1K
Health literacy is an individual's or a community's capacity to comprehend, receive, read, and use relevant healthcare information and services. The World Health Organization (WHO, 2018) defines health literacy as the cognitive and social skills that determine the ability of individuals to gain access to, understand, and use information in ways that promote and maintain good health. Teeth
497
The formation of teeth, also known as odontogenesis, is a complex process that begins in utero, around the sixth week of embryonic development. There are three stages to this process: the bud stage, the cap stage, and the bell stage.
In the bud stage, the tooth germ (an aggregation of cells) starts to form in the developing jawbone. During the cap stage, the tooth germ differentiates into enamel organ, dental papilla, and dental sac, which will later develop into the tooth's enamel, dentin...

Oral Cavity
853
The oral cavity, or the mouth, is a complex structure in humans that plays a vital role in our day-to-day lives. Its role is not only in chewing and swallowing food; it also plays a role in speech and facial expressions.
